I have the Xperia P for almost 20 months now.
Over the past 1 month or so i have been facing serious battery issues.
The battery percentage shows as 68% and then the phone randomly shuts off.
That battery range can be from 45%- 72% as i have noted recently. ( the 68% was an example).
The strange thing is that when the phone is powering off, at the notfication bar it says 0%, and slowly it starts to increase while in the process of poweing off... so when the phone does power off i see the battery perecntage to what it actually was when i am working on the phone.
After this happens i do restart my device and i see a battery drain of about 15-18% genarally, and the phone does work normally again depending in the time remaning on the battery.
I was told about eco mode controller some time back on this forum and i clear it to get the best out of the phone on the stamina mode.But even that does not seem to be working. To get the exact time i have to clear the eco mode data regulalrly , which is a pain.
"OVERALL I WILL SAY THAT ON REGULAR USE MY PHONE ONLY WORKS FOR MAXIMUM 4-4.5 HOURS"
